Confident Investing Starts Here:
- Easily unpack a company's performance with TipRanks' new KPI Data for smart investment decisions
- Receive undervalued, market resilient stocks right to your inbox with TipRanks' Smart Value Newsletter
The latest announcement is out from Innergex Renewable Energy ( (TSE:INE) ).
Innergex Renewable Energy Inc. and Mi’gmawei Mawiomi Business Corporation (MMBC) have secured financing for the 102 MW Mesgi’g Ugju’s’n 2 Wind Project, a significant step in their collaboration with Mi’gmaq communities in Quebec. The project, which is an extension of an existing wind facility, highlights the potential of Indigenous-led clean energy initiatives and is expected to enhance regional economic impact and sustainability. Upon completion in 2026, the project will operate under a 30-year power purchase agreement with Hydro-Québec, demonstrating innovative financial structuring and strong partnerships with key financial institutions.
The most recent analyst rating on (TSE:INE) stock is a Hold with a C$11.00 price target. To see the full list of analyst forecasts on Innergex Renewable Energy stock, see the TSE:INE Stock Forecast page.
Spark’s Take on TSE:INE Stock
According to Spark, TipRanks’ AI Analyst, TSE:INE is a Outperform.
Innergex Renewable Energy demonstrates strong technical momentum and strategic corporate developments, particularly with the CDPQ acquisition. Financial challenges such as high leverage and valuation concerns weigh on the score. The earnings call and corporate events provide optimism, but consistent profitability and financial stability are crucial for improvement.
To see Spark’s full report on TSE:INE stock, click here.
More about Innergex Renewable Energy
Innergex Renewable Energy Inc. is an independent renewable power producer that develops, acquires, owns, and operates hydroelectric facilities, wind farms, solar farms, and energy storage facilities. The company operates in Canada, the United States, France, and Chile, managing a portfolio of high-quality assets, including 91 operating facilities with an aggregate net installed capacity of 3,737 MW. Innergex is committed to promoting renewable energy for healthier communities and shared prosperity.
Average Trading Volume: 979,711
Technical Sentiment Signal: Buy
Current Market Cap: C$2.79B
For detailed information about INE stock, go to TipRanks’ Stock Analysis page.
Trending Articles:
Looking for a trading platform? Check out TipRanks' Best Online Brokers , and find the ideal broker for your trades.
Report an Issue